概括
本案例报告详细介绍了罕见的解剖变异:一个重复的前冠状动脉 (AChA) 形成一个辅助的后脑动脉 (PCA) 和一个对侧辅助的中脑动脉. 三维血管造影有助于诊断.

背景情况:
- 前胸动脉 (AChA) 和后脑动脉 (PCA) 的解剖变异并不常见.
- 超塑性ACHA可以作为辅助PCA,为ACHA和PCA领土提供供应.

主要成果:
- 患者呈现了重复的ACHAs,形成一个辅助PCA,供应ACHA和PCA领土.
- 还确定了一个来自前脑动脉的对侧辅助中脑动脉.
- 三维旋转血管造影对于可视化微小血管和确认重复的ACHA解剖学至关重要.

Once the aorta traverses the diaphragmatic plane at the aortic hiatus, it is known as the abdominal aorta. This anatomical structure is positioned leftward of the spinal column, encased within a cocoon of adipose tissue behind the peritoneal cavity. It terminates at the L4 vertebra, where it splits into the common iliac arteries. Prior to this bifurcation, the abdominal aorta gives rise to several vital branches.
